Starkville Shaken By Football Player’s Assault Case

In the lively city of Starkville, Mississippi, news has emerged that is causing quite a stir within the local community. De’Monte Russell, a football player for the Mississippi State Bulldogs, is facing serious allegations following an incident that left fellow student Trace Howell with significant injuries. The story has captured the attention of many, stirring concern and outrage among students and parents alike.

What Happened?

The incident dates back to May, outside of a popular local eatery, Two Brothers Smoked Meats. What should have been an ordinary day took a disturbing turn when Russell allegedly assaulted Howell, who was a junior at the time. Reports indicate that Howell suffered a traumatic brain injury and experienced two brain bleeds after being struck by Russell.

The altercation escalated quickly, resulting in Howell falling and hitting his head on the concrete surface. Following this serious incident, Howell was rushed to the hospital before being transferred to a trauma facility in Memphis for urgent care.

Legal Ramifications

As the situation unfolded, the Oktibbeha County grand jury stepped in, leading to Russell’s indictment on a misdemeanor charge for simple assault. This ruling has transferred the case to the Starkville Municipal Court, where it will be further examined.

Although Russell was part of the Bulldogs’ defensive line during the 2024 season and is classified as a graduate student, concerns arose when it was noted that he had not been arrested until several months after the incident. Howell’s attorney has made headlines by expressing frustration regarding the delayed response from authorities.

Seeking Justice for Howell

Howell’s legal representative, attorney Jeff Reynolds, has made it clear that he is seeking jail time for Russell, noting a reported confession that indicates Russell’s acknowledgment of guilt. Reynolds has painted a grim picture of Howell’s recovery journey, revealing that his injuries required staples in his head due to the severity of the assault.

As Howell navigates his recovery, he has returned to Mississippi State University, where he is forging ahead with plans to attend law school. Despite this progress, the lingering effects of his brain injury raise questions about the feasibility of his goals and the support he may need as he moves forward.

Concerns About Police Conduct

Adding to the drama of the situation, Howell’s attorney has called attention to what seems to be a lack of thorough investigation by the Starkville Police. Allegations have surfaced suggesting that no formal interviews with witnesses occurred immediately following the incident. Eyewitness accounts revealed that Russell approached Howell from behind and delivered a sudden punch without any prior interaction.

In a recent development, Russell issued an apology on social media, expressing his deep regret over the incident and insisting that such behavior is not reflective of his character. However, this does little to alleviate the concerns and anger surrounding the case.

An Unfiltered Community Response

The Starkville community is buzzing with mixed emotions. Students, especially, have found themselves shaken by the incident frequently discussed among peers. Many are left wondering how such violence could happen among individuals associated with the same university.

Despite the tension, Howell is showing remarkable resilience as he continues his education. However, the community has not forgotten the incident, and questions regarding how Mississippi State University handles such allegations remain largely unanswered, as President Mark Keenum and Athletic Director Zac Selmon have yet to respond to inquiries about Howell’s situation.
